色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ql延遲聯接

錢瀠龍2年前10瀏覽0評論

MySQL提供的延遲聯接(Lazy Connection)技術是指當應用程序需要訪問數據庫時,不是一開始就建立數據庫連接,而是在需要的時候才去建立連接。

延遲聯接的主要作用是優化數據庫的性能。一般來說,建立數據庫連接的過程是比較費時的,如果應用程序在不需要訪問數據庫的時候就建立連接,那么就會浪費大量的資源。而使用延遲聯接技術,可以在應用程序需要訪問數據庫的時候再去建立連接,避免了資源的浪費。

//使用延遲聯接連接數據庫
$mysqli = new mysqli("localhost", "root", "password", "dbname");
//執行數據庫操作
$result = $mysqli->query("SELECT * FROM `table`");
//關閉數據庫連接
$mysqli->close();

在上面的代碼中,當創建$mysqli對象時,并沒有立即連接數據庫,而是在執行數據庫操作時才連接。這樣就可以避免在不需要訪問數據庫時建立連接,提高了數據庫性能。

需要注意的是,使用延遲聯接技術時需要注意數據庫連接的釋放。如果不及時釋放連接,就會造成連接池滿,導致無法建立新的連接。在上面的代碼中,我們使用$mysqli->close()方法來關閉數據庫連接。